They get the ship sailed back to Saltmarsh about 10 miles away, and the spy leaves to go back and report.

Alzar has gained the Sea Ghost.

The man they captured was the captain, and he tells a lot about the shipping, but he does not know everything. They were taking a contingent of Sis’sharr to a secret location as part of another deal, and then the Sis’sharr became unruly when they discovered that they were instead being abducted as slave labor, and revolted and had to be killed by the mage. The spy and the Sis’sharr would have brought a nice price at the destination, in the south isles. The captain knows the seas and operation, but he does not know the players, although he does know that his mage, Ketah, and the one from the house, Lastia, are two of the major players. Another reason why they were smuggling, instead of just trading, was slavery is illegal in this part of the world, and a third reason was they wanted their destination to be kept secret from the mainland.


For the next three weeks, Alzar gets the Sea Ghost remodeled back at Chonae. He takes the old mage room, but it is quite spacey, and converts it into his traveling library and lab. He adds a small cask of purple moss, and spreads the rest in the sea cave at the house. Aleigha and Estaish are given the Bosun and Mate’s quarters on the third level, and the secret room with the prisoner is used for the storage of their most valuable possessions from their wagons. Their personal effects are put in their room. Alzar has locks added to the doors.

Alzar memorizes some ESP spells (and of course Dispel Magic, one a day to hit a spellbook) and uses them to hire a new crew. Captain Regash Whitemound was a respected captain who lost his ship to a storm recently, and Alzar hires him. They also hire a Bosun, Mate and some sailors, all recommended by Regash, and turn out to be fine men and women after a quick ESP. They convert the quarters used by the sis’sharr to the new Mate and Bosun quarters (they will share it). The captain will get the old captain’s quarters. They buy some new foods to make the long journey, stock with more supplies. Alzar spends 1000 gold to get everything in working order and hired. He sold their wagons and horses to make the money. They can always go back.

They grab the boat from the sea cave, giving them two row boats. Originally the ship had two, but one was left there for the use of those in the house.

Alzar sneaks his skeletons and animal skeletons into the back of his room, and covers them with a curtain.

21 animal skeletons, 5 skeletons are there.


He successfully memorizes Animate Dead from the spellbook found.

They still have some space in the cargo hold, so Alzar purchases some basic trade goods. 10 crates of tools, and 5 crates of local foods not normally found elsewhere, plus a crate of seeds to grow them.

Total cost – 1000 gold

Since they have a trade ship anyway, they might as well swing by the places in the south and see what will sell. Plus, there are tariffs of 25% in the local towns and cities on the River Storm, and Alzar doesn’t want to lose that much gold if he doesn’t have too.
